Amazon TIC Certification Bodies for Power Banks

Views :
Update time : 2026-01-24

Amazon Power Bank Tic certification is a mandatory compliance verification for power banks (including standard and wireless-charging models). It requires testing to be completed by an Amazon-recognized third-party TIC body, with test results directly submitted to the platform. The core standards are ul2056 (plus UL2738 for wireless models). The goal is to eliminate fraudulent reports and ensure product safety. Below is the complete process, test items, cost & timeline, and key compliance tips for direct operational use.

Core Definitions & Scope of Application

• TIC (Testing, Inspection and Certification) Direct Verification: Sellers are not allowed to upload reports independently. Only Amazon-designated TIC bodies can conduct audits and directly submit results to the platform, preventing fraudulent reports and ensuring product safety.

• Applicable Products: All power banks regardless of capacity (standard, wireless-charging, solar-powered, multi-functional, etc.), covering active and new listings on the US and Canadian marketplaces.

• Core Standards

Product Type

Applicable Standards

Supplementary Requirements

Standard Power Banks (US & Canada)

UL2056 (Ed.2 or later)

Battery cells must hold ul1642 certification

Wireless-charging Power Banks (US & Canada)

UL2056 + UL2738

Additional wireless function testing required

High-capacity Energy Storage (>100Wh, US & Canada)

ul2743

None

Portable Power Stations (EU Multi-marketplaces)

BS/EN/IEC62368-1 + BS/EN/IEC62133-2

un38.3 test report (issued within 12 months, certified by ISO17025-accredited laboratories) must be provided

 

Standard Certification Process (Actionable Steps)

1. Initiate Platform Application

Log in to Seller Central → Performance → Account Health → Policy Compliance. Locate the target ASIN, submit a verification request, create a Test Request Form (TRF), and obtain the TRF ID.

2. Select & Cooperate with a TIC Body

Choose a body from Amazon’s recognized list (e.g., JJE). Provide the TRF ID, ASINs, and product information. Negotiate pricing for bulk ASIN applications.

3. Prepare Samples & Documentation

① Samples: 3–12 units (depending on the TIC body’s requirements), which must match the specifications (capacity, ports, appearance, etc.) of the products sold on the platform.

② Documentation: Product specification sheet, BOM list, battery cell UL1642 certificate, user manual, product labels, and existing compliance reports (if any).

4. TIC Body Audit & Testing

The TIC body verifies the authenticity of existing reports or conducts full-item testing (including high-temperature short circuit, overcharge, overdischarge, drop test, etc.). Wireless models require additional UL2738 testing.

5. Result Synchronization & Status Update

① Pass: The TIC body directly submits results to Amazon, and the product resumes normal sales status.

② Fail: Rectify product defects and retest. Sellers cannot upload reports independently.

 

Key Test Items (Core UL2056 Requirements)

Test Item

Core Requirements

Battery Cell Safety

Cells must be UL1642-certified; verify cell consistency and protection functions during testing

Electrical Safety

High-temperature short circuit, overcharge, overdischarge, overcurrent, and reverse connection protection tests

Mechanical Safety

Drop, crush, and needle penetration tests to prevent internal short circuits caused by casing damage

Thermal Safety

Temperature cycling, abnormal charging heating, and over-power heating tests

Labeling & User Manual

Must clearly mark capacity, voltage, and certification information; user manuals must include safety warnings

 

Costs, Timelines & Validity

① Cost: Approximately Amazon TIC Certification Bodies for Power Banks(图2)2,500 per ASIN (covering testing, audit, and direct submission). Discounts are available for bulk orders. Wireless models incur extra fees due to UL2738 testing.

② Timeline: Testing, audit, and submission typically take 5–10 business days. Rectification and retesting will extend the timeline.

③ Validity: Reports are recommended to be valid within 1 year. The platform may conduct retroactive compliance checks; expired reports require re-verification.

 

Key Compliance Tips & Pitfalls to Avoid

1. Report Submission: Only designated TIC bodies can submit results directly. Seller-uploaded reports are invalid and may lead to product delisting.

2. Sample Consistency: Mismatches between test samples and products sold will result in immediate failure. Ensure strict alignment of specifications and parameters.

3. Standard Version: Only UL2056 Ed.2 or later is accepted; reports based on older versions are invalid.

4. Wireless Functions: Do not omit UL2738 testing, as this will cause certification failure.

5. Compliance Deadline: Initiate the process promptly after receiving a platform notice. Proactive compliance can secure a testing grace period (40–70 days); delays may result in delisting.

 

Consequences of Non-compliance or Certification Failure

① Product delisting, listing restrictions, and inability to create new ASINs.

② Repeated violations may lead to account restrictions, fines, and even legal risks (e.g., liability for safety incidents caused by non-compliant products).
